At the age of 7, she appeared on the screen for the first time as a child star and participated in the filming of a TV series. Fan Wenfang received a good art education since he was a child, learning dance and piano, which laid a good foundation for his future artistic career. As a student, Fan Wenfang is very smart and sensible, and her parents don't have to worry about her study and life. Teacher comments: activeandshy. Although he is shy, he happily participates in school activities and theatrical performances.
After graduating from primary school, Fan Wenfang entered Temasek Secondary School, a famous English school in Singapore, where he was a member of the school volleyball team. Because of Fan Wenfang, students from other schools often come to cheer for the Temasek volleyball team.
At the age of 17, out of curiosity, Fan Wenfang participated in a girls talent show held by the fashion magazine "The Legend of the Condor Heroes". Her tall figure and fair skin made her stand out from many girls and won the first prize in one fell swoop. She immediately received invitations from many modeling companies. After some ideological struggle, her parents from a traditional family finally agreed to let her enter the entertainment industry, but told her to keep herself clean after entering the entertainment industry. From then on, Fan Wenfang began his modeling career, traveling between Taipei and Singapore.
In 1988, Fan Wenfang filmed the famous Olay TV commercial in Taiwan. The innocent and healthy image in the advertisement made her a household name in Taiwan, and she was called the "Leo Girl". In the same year, she met her first boyfriend Anthony, a Chinese, at a fashion show, and the two fell in love at first sight. Through work-study and living alone in a foreign country, Fan Wenfang gained more life experience than her peers and achieved economic independence ahead of schedule. His salary as a model in Taiwan Province was used to pay for his tuition. Three years later, he graduated from high school with straight A's and entered the Russell School of Design to study business planning.
In 1994, when Fan Wenfang was preparing to go to Japan to continue her modeling career, she was invited by Cai Xuan, the producer of "New Horizons", to shoot her TV debut "The Legend of the Condor Heroes". "herworld".
In 1995, Fan Wenfang filmed four TV series: "Dreams Come True" 0101, "The Brave Man" and "Destiny", and became famous overnight and became popular on the Internet. She won the Best Actress Award that year and was called the "second sister" of New TV by the media for the first time.
In 1996, Fan Wenfang changed his name to Fan Wenfang and released his first solo album "Sunshine Train" in Singapore. In the same year, her music album "Spark of Life" was also released in Taiwan. In just three years from 1994 to 1996, she starred in 13 TV series, and her acting career was in full swing.
In the winter of 1996, after the filming of the TV series "Murderous Mystery" began, Fan Wenfang was involved in a double contract dispute between Taiwan Qianzi Company and Singapore New Media Television Company, and was forced to withdraw from the entertainment industry. The contract dispute once attracted excessive media attention, causing Fan Wenfang to stay at home and become extremely depressed. Soon after, Fan Wenfang left Singapore to travel to Australia and Europe. After spending her holidays in Shanghai and studying Chinese, she decided to study drama in England.
In 1997, New Media lifted the freeze on Fan Wenfang and urgently recalled her back to Singapore to film "Fantasy". In the same year, Fan Wenfang ended her contract with Straits Records and joined EMI Records.

In 1999, Fan Wenfang entered the film industry for the first time and was shortlisted for the Hong Kong Film Awards that year. He began to transform from an idol to an actor. Since then, Singapore has achieved many firsts. "Shopping", which she starred in, ranked first in ratings in Singapore and Taiwan. "thestoryoffannwong"'s solo concert made her the first Singaporean singer to hold a concert in China. Inthemood, a personal photo album shot in Hong Kong, sells very well in Singapore. In the same year, she recorded the English single "Miss You" with the British group 911, and sang the millennium celebration song "No Problem" for the Singaporean government with Tanya Tanya and others. Fan Wenfang's songs span four languages: Cantonese, Chinese, English and Hokkien. She won two platinum album awards that year, defeating Kit Chan and Koh Meijing to become Singapore's most popular female singer. At the same time, she was voted as the most popular actress in Malaysia. He won the "Special Achievement Award" of the Red Star Award for the first time, becoming the youngest actor in history to win this honor. In the same year, Fan Wenfang's official fan club was officially renamed fannaiticfannclub, or ffc for short.
Since 2000, Fan Wenfang's performance style has become more mature and diversified, involving tragedies, comedies, dramas, fashion dramas and costume dramas. He has participated in film and television productions in Hong Kong, Taiwan, mainland China and Singapore, and has filmed many TV series in Cantonese, Mandarin and English. Fan Wenfang played five roles in the Taiwanese drama "The Swordsman", once again proving his plasticity and winning over a new generation of fans in Taiwan.
In 2002, Fan Wenfang starred in her first Hollywood movie and officially entered the international film circle. She was named "The Most Unforgettable Woman on the Spring Screen" by Hollywood in the United States, and was shortlisted for the Hollywood MTV Movie Award. In the West The film won critical acclaim, won a new group of fans in the United States, Europe, and Australia, and its popularity expanded from Asia to the world.
